KUTV: Former BYU baseball player sentenced in child sexual assault case


Candon Dahle, who played on BYU's baseball team prior to his arrest, was sentenced to 180 days in jail and eight years of probation on Thursday.

Dahle was arrested in Utah County on Feb. 7 for child lewdness before being extradited to Idaho for court proceedings. He took a plea deal, pleading guilty to two counts of felony injury to a child.

Judge Steven Boyce sentenced him to 5 to 10 years in the Idaho State Prison, but suspended the prison time in favor of eight years of probation and 180 days in jail. He is also required to do 200 hours of community service and pay just over $2,600 in fines.

The victim spoke during the sentencing, saying Dahle sexually abused her for five years, starting when she was 7 years old

quote:

Dahle was arrested on Feb. 7 in Provo on a juvenile court warrant out of Bingham County for lewd conduct with a child. He was then extradited and booked into the Bingham County Jail in Blackfoot.

He was initially charged in two counties, Fremont and Bingham, both on one count of felony lewd conduct with a child.

Dahle later accepted a plea agreement, where he agreed to plead guilty in Fremont County to amended charges of two counts of felony injury to a child. In return, the prosecution agreed to drop the case in Bingham County and not require Dahle to register as a sex offender while recommending a term of probation at sentencing.
